Painting your Child's Future with Preschool Easels


Easels have been around since the beginning of ancient Egyptian times. They are most often used to hold a painter's canvas, and basically act as a large sketchbook for any working artist. An easel is typically made from wood, steel, metal, or aluminum. They come in various sizes, have multiple purposes, and can be used by just about anybody of any age, height, or ability. Today, children use preschool easels for creating wonderful art works and expressing their unique personality and behavior.

Children love to express themselves and share their thoughts with others through inspiring drawings and pictures. Visual arts are great way to excite creativity in a child and art is one of the most popular ways in allowing their feelings and inspiration to flow.

Preschool easels are great tools to provide the needed environment that will stimulate children to express that creative side with more convenience and style. When a kid is encouraged to draw and paint, they are learning to see the world around them in noble and wonderful ways. Painting and drawing teaches a child to look more carefully at the world they live in and to translate what they are seeing into personal images of their inner world. As with all of the visual arts, painting and drawing allow what's inside the kid artist to be examined and contrasted with the way the child perceives the world she or he inhabits.
